Alkaline Degreasers
These mighty warriors are designed to tackle stubborn grease and grime. Alkaline degreasers work by breaking down the acidic fats and oils that tend to accumulate on the hood surfaces.
- Effectiveness: Ideal for heavy-duty tasks, they dissolve thick layers of grease quickly.
- Application: Make sure to wear protective gear to prevent skin irritation. Use a sprayer for an even coat on the hood surface.
- Pros: Fast-acting and powerful.
- Cons: Can be harsh on certain materials if used excessively.
Acid-Based Cleaners
Acidic cleaners are top-notch when battling mineral deposits and rust stains, though less aggressive than alkaline counterparts.
- Effectiveness: Perfect for breaking down mineral deposits and cleaning hood filters.
- Application: Suitable for immersion cleaning of parts like filters but should be used cautiously on the hood itself to prevent corrosion.
- Pros: Essential for thorough cleaning of certain components.
- Cons: Potentially corrosive if misapplied on non-resistant surfaces.
Solvent Cleaners
The solvent-based approach helps in dissolving combined grease and soot, especially when other agents hit a snag. They offer the strongest cleaning potential but must be handled with care.
- Effectiveness: The best in dissolving complex grease combinations.
- Application: Use sparingly and ensure proper ventilation in the kitchen area.
- Pros: Highly effective against compounded grease issues.
- Cons: Can emit strong odors and potentially flammable.
Enzyme Cleaners
For the eco-conscious restauranteur, enzyme cleaners provide a green alternative. These come loaded with natural enzymes that digest the organic matter left on the hood, leaving surfaces clean and odor-free.
- Effectiveness: Gentle on the environments yet potent at dealing with organic messes.
- Application: Best applied with a sprayer, followed by a rinse after they’ve worked their enzymatic magic.
- Pros: Environmentally friendly and safe for frequent use.
- Cons: Might take longer to achieve results compared to their harsher chemical cousins.

Choosing the Right Chemical for Your Kitchen
When selecting chemicals for commercial kitchen hood cleaning, it’s crucial to consider the specific requirements of your kitchen environment, including the types of cooking and the materials used in your kitchen hood system. Also, ensuring staff training for chemical handling not only optimizes cleaning but also maintains safety.
